Windows and siding is a high-ticket, multi-quote business — $8k–$25k installs where homeowners get 3–5 estimates and shared lead platforms skim 30–50% of margin. The play is owning your own lead flow: a website that proves quality before the quote, strong reviews, and local SEO so you stop renting leads. Paid ads and retargeting fill the gaps for higher-ticket projects.

Lead-gen platforms eat your margin
Angi, Modernize, and the rest sell shared leads at $200–500 each, then the homeowner gets called by 4 competitors. We help you build direct lead flow so you stop renting from them.
Quotes take time, homeowners shop around
Big-ticket installs mean 3–5 quotes. Without follow-up, you're forgotten. We help you build the cadence that keeps you top of mind through the comparison.
Hard to prove quality before they sign
Windows and siding all look the same in a brochure. We help you build the case studies, before/afters, and trust signals that make quality obvious upfront.

A site that earns direct leads instead of renting them
Most exterior trade sites are gallery + phone number. The companies winning direct leads have sites with project case studies, financing options upfront, and a quote flow that converts. Whether yours needs a rebuild depends on what your visitors are actually doing. We start by looking at where the leaks are, then make the smallest set of changes — real project photos, financing framed clearly, and a quote form that filters.

Every direct lead from Google is a lead you don't pay $300 for. We look at where you rank today, who's beating you, and what would realistically move the needle in your city. From there a plan that fits — GBP optimization, project-specific landing pages (windows, siding, trim), and a steady review cadence.

Big-ticket installs mean homeowners get 3–5 quotes. Without follow-up, you're the one they forget. Automation handles the post-quote nudge, the helpful 'questions you might have' send, and the polite final check. The goal isn't more automation. It's quietly being the company that keeps showing up while competitors disappear.

Most exterior trade owners can quote you their revenue but not their cost-per-direct-lead, their close rate by lead source, or their margin lost to shared-lead platforms. Those numbers tell you whether to scale ads, raise prices, or hire. Once a month we look at the numbers, the pipeline, and the leaks, and decide what to focus on next.

| Channel | Best for | Time to results |
|---|---|---|
| Local SEO + Google Business Profile | Owning your own lead flow vs. platforms | 3–8 months |
| Project galleries + reviews | Proving quality across 3–5 competing quotes | 1–3 months |
| Meta retargeting | Staying top-of-mind through a long decision | 2–8 weeks |
| Google Ads | Higher-ticket window and siding projects | 2–6 weeks |
